The Evolution of Web Performance and User Expectations
Over the past decade, web performance has shifted from a technical convention to a core component of user satisfaction. Research indicates that a delay of just 2 seconds in page load time can increase bounce rates by up to 50% (Google, 2022). Consumers now expect instant gratification—an expectation driven by the ubiquity of mobile devices and the proliferation of high-speed internet.
This led to the rise of native apps, which offered tailored experiences but at the cost of complex development cycles and fragmentation across platforms. As a result, businesses sought a solution that balanced robust user engagement with ease of distribution—this is where PWAs became instrumental.
What Are Progressive Web Apps and Why Do They Matter?
| Attribute | Details |
|---|---|
| Definition | PWAs are web applications that leverage modern web capabilities to deliver an app-like experience directly within a browser. |
| Key Features | Offline functionality, push notifications, installation prompts, fast load times, and responsiveness across devices. |
| Advantages | Cost-effective development, improved performance, increased engagement, and discoverability via search engines. |
| Industry Adoption | Companies like Starbucks, Pinterest, and Twitter have integrated PWAs, witnessing measurable improvements in user retention and conversion rates. |

Best Practices for Implementing Progressive Web Apps
- Prioritize User-Centered Design: Ensure that the PWA adapts seamlessly across devices and screen sizes, providing intuitive navigation.
- Optimize Performance: Use service workers, caching, and lazy loading to minimize load times, especially in low-bandwidth environments.
- Leverage Web App Installability: Encourage users to install the PWA on their devices for quick access, bridging the gap between web and native experiences.
- Implement Analytics and Feedback Loops: Continuous monitoring helps refine features and adapt to evolving user behaviors.
